Unauthenticated attackers can execute remote commands on Progress Kemp LoadMaster appliances via API flaw

Summary

A critical vulnerability in the API of Progress ADC products, specifically affecting the LoadMaster appliance, allows for remote code execution. The flaw stems from unsanitized input within multiple command endpoints. Because the vulnerability can be triggered without authentication, an attacker with network access to the appliance's API can execute arbitrary commands on the underlying operating system.

Technical details

The vulnerability, identified as CVE-2026-8037, carries a CVSS score of 9.6. The flaw resides in how the LoadMaster API processes input for various command endpoints. An attacker can supply malicious, unsanitized strings that the system then executes as OS commands.

This injection vulnerability provides high levels of impact across confidentiality, integrity, and availability. Successful exploitation allows an unauthenticated actor to gain control over the appliance, potentially leading to full network pivoting or service disruption.

Affected products and fixed versions

The vulnerability affects Progress LoadMaster appliances. While specific version numbers are not detailed in the provided advisory text, all current versions of the LoadMaster ADC product using the vulnerable API endpoints are at risk.

Users should consult the official Progress security bulletin for specific version-to-patch mapping and to confirm if their specific deployment is covered by the fix.

Why this matters for defenders

Load balancers and Application Delivery Controllers (ADCs) like LoadMaster often sit at the edge of a network or in front of critical application infrastructure. A compromise here provides an attacker with high-level visibility into traffic patterns and a foothold within the internal network.

Since the attack vector requires no authentication, any actor capable of reaching the API endpoints can attempt to execute commands. This makes the vulnerability highly exploitable once a target is identified.

Defender guidance

Apply the security updates provided by Progress Software immediately. Prioritize all LoadMaster appliances that are reachable via the network or have exposed API services.

If immediate patching is not possible, restrict access to the LoadMaster API endpoints using firewall rules or ACLs to ensure only trusted administrative hosts can communicate with the management interface. Monitor system logs for unusual command execution patterns or unexpected API calls.
